Als «line-endings» getaggte Fragen

Zeilenende bedeutet Zeilenende. Je nach Betriebssystem sind die Zeilenenden unterschiedlich.

296
Warum sollte ich core.autocrlf = true in Git verwenden?

Ich habe ein Git-Repository, auf das sowohl unter Windows als auch unter OS X zugegriffen wird und von dem ich weiß, dass es bereits einige Dateien mit CRLF-Zeilenenden enthält. Soweit ich das beurteilen kann, gibt es zwei Möglichkeiten, damit umzugehen: Stellen Sie core.autocrlfzu falseüberall,...

237
Lesen von Zeilen einer Datei in Ruby

Ich habe versucht, den folgenden Code zum Lesen von Zeilen aus einer Datei zu verwenden. Beim Lesen einer Datei befindet sich der Inhalt jedoch alle in einer Zeile: line_num=0 File.open('xxx.txt').each do |line| print "#{line_num += 1} #{line}" end Diese Datei druckt jedoch jede Zeile...

177
Sublime Text 2 Zeilenenden korrigieren?

Hier ist meine Settings - UserKonfiguration: { "auto_indent": true, "color_scheme": "Packages/Color Scheme - Default/Twilight.tmTheme", "default_line_ending": "LF", "detect_indentation": true, "font_size": 10.0, "ignored_packages": [ "Vintage" ], "indent_to_bracket": false, "smart_indent": true,...

99
'^ M' Zeichen am Zeilenende

Wenn ich ein bestimmtes SQL-Skript in Unix-Umgebungen ausführe, wird am Ende jeder Zeile des SQL-Skripts ein '^ M'-Zeichen angezeigt, das in der Befehlszeile wiedergegeben wird. Ich weiß nicht, auf welchem ​​Betriebssystem das SQL-Skript ursprünglich erstellt wurde. Was verursacht das und wie...

85
Warum verwendet Windows CR LF?

Ich verstehe den Unterschied zwischen den beiden, so dass es nicht nötig ist, darauf einzugehen, aber ich frage mich nur, was die Gründe dafür sind, warum Windows sowohl CR als auch LF verwendet, um einen Zeilenumbruch anzuzeigen. Es scheint, dass die Linux-Methode (nur mit LF) viel sinnvoller...